Menegilda Brandybuck, née Goold, was a Hobbit of the Shire.
History
Menegilda married Rorimac Brandybuck, and with him got two children, Saradoc and Merimac.
She was not present at Bilbo Baggins' Birthday Party in S.R. 1401. She probably died shortly before.[1]
Etymology
The name contains meneg "much" and hild "battle".[2]
